Adam Birenbaum is an R&D Engineer working on Kitware’s Computer Vision Team located in Minneapolis, Minnesota. He’ll be collaborating with researchers and training algorithms to solve challenging problems.

Prior to joining Kitware, Adam was an engineer for Systems Engineering Group, a contractor that generates simulated threat data and performs analyses for the Missile Defense Agency. As an engineer in the Analysis Group, he conducted various machine learning analyses to improve a radar’s discrimination and tracking algorithms.

Adam received a bachelor’s degree in Physics, Astronomy, and Statistics from the University of Wisconsin. He went on to earn an additional b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ering from the University of Wisconsin – Platteville.
